Positive school culture is at the heart of effective teaching and learning. As such, improving a school’s culture is a critical component to school transformation. This resource provides school leaders with a concrete professional development plan for staff and students designed to eliminate power struggles in order to improve school culture. The author provides six alternatives to power struggles. The six are then applied to a series of vignettes that provide specific examples of how power struggles play out in your school setting and how they can be avoided. From power struggles in the classroom, to power struggles with parents your school team will be better equipped to handle the nuances of all of the relationships that are at the core of your school culture.
